Transaction 01704036987a37529ac2d80dffa598295f71999dbf474cff796e93223bcd1a20
1 Input
1 Output
-
01704036987a37529ac2d80dffa598295f71999dbf474cff796e93223bcd1a20:0
- value
- 504069
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f365d6d345e5ceb58b7367dee35d5a32681ebbd OP_EQUAL
- address
- 3DHesFPsoTusiEgEDxUTJsh1uDZxBnS19R